Set and Exhibit Designers Salary

in Riverside-San Bernardino-Ontario, CA

The median pay for a set and exhibit designers in Riverside-San Bernardino-Ontario, CA is $59,440/year ($28.58/hour), per BLS data. The range runs from $52K at the entry level to $106K for experienced workers. Prices run high here (RPP 106.44), so that salary is closer to $55,844 in real purchasing power. A 2-bedroom apartment runs $2,201/month, about 56.7% of take-home, which is tight.

What this looks like in Riverside-San Bernardino-Ontario

Pay for set and exhibit designers in Riverside-San Bernardino-Ontario runs about 21% below the U.S. median of $75K. The catch: housing math doesn't keep up. A 2-bedroom at the HUD median rents for $2,201/month, which is 55.1% of the median worker's take-home, past the 30% guideline most planners use. Cost-of-living overall is 6% above the national average (BEA RPP 106.44), so groceries and services cost more too. That combination, below-market pay with high housing costs, makes this a financially demanding market for set and exhibit designerss.

Frequently asked questions

Can a set and exhibit designer afford a 2BR apartment alone in Riverside-San Bernardino-Ontario?

It’s a stretch — at the median salary of $59K, rent takes 55.1% of take-home pay. A 2-bedroom at the HUD Fair Market Rent runs $2,201/month. The 30% guideline puts the comfortable ceiling at roughly $1,200/month in rent — so roommates or a 1-bedroom would ease the math significantly.

What’s the entry-level salary for set and exhibit designers in Riverside-San Bernardino-Ontario?

The 10th-percentile wage — what new set and exhibit designers typically earn — is $52K/year. Take-home on that works out to about $3,131/month. At HUD’s $2,201/month FMR, rent would take 70% of that take-home — above the 30% guideline, so a 1-bedroom or shared housing is likely necessary starting out.
